  1. Reduce No-Shows

The impact of patient no-shows is a hidden cost of running a speech therapy practice. It’s a problem throughout the healthcare industry, with no-show rates between 12% and 80%.

Even if your contract has a no-show or late cancellation policy, you probably don’t enforce it because it could damage the patient relationship.

The best thing you can do is reduce the no-show rate as much as possible. This way, you can run a business while serving speech therapy patients to the best of your ability.

This is where practice management software assists you. There are some practice management suites that let patients schedule online.

The software follows up with them by sending text message reminders to make the appointment or reschedule.

You don’t have to call patients yourself the morning of the appointment or hire someone else to do it. This saves time and money while reducing the no-show rate.

  1. Streamlined Communication With Patients

There’s a lot that needs to happen when you onboard a new patient. They might need additional support in between appointments, too.

Here’s where practice management delivers. You can manage all of your documentation within the software program.

Upload HIPAA and other onboarding forms and send them to the client to sign digitally. They don’t need to show up to an appointment 30 minutes early to fill out a mountain of paperwork.

They can read through and sign everything at their convenience.

If a client needs support in between appointments, they can message you through the software platform. That keeps all communications safe, secure, and in one spot for review.

You don’t need to jump between text messages, emails, and other communications tools that can compromise privacy standards.

  1. Get Paid Faster

Cash flow is one of the biggest challenges in running a small business. Speech therapists are no exception to the rule, either.

It’s difficult to pay bills when you don’t know when you’ll get paid by patients and insurance companies.

A speech pathology software solution simplifies the invoicing process. That allows you to have a regular system in place which makes billing and receiving payments predictable.

It integrates with your bookkeeping system, so you always know how much cash you have on hand. It’s useful to know the financial health of your practice, and when you incorporate specialist speech therapy billing software into the running of your business, this is now easier than ever to view.

Most practice management tools are cloud-based management software solutions. This gives you access to information from anywhere.

  1. Enhanced Collaboration With Other Providers

Speech therapists are only one part of a patient’s network of healthcare providers. You may need to collaborate with a child’s teacher.

There are likely to be other healthcare providers that work with your patients.

It’s not easy to collaborate with other providers if you have to call them. Practice management software lets you send information to other providers securely, which keeps you in compliance with healthcare privacy laws.

The other healthcare providers and teachers get the information they need promptly.

That saves you time and helps your patient get the care they need.
